Lo esencial

Air temperatures dropped to near freezing overnight. At all elevations the general avalanche hazard will be LOW in the early morning hours and increase to MODERATE after snow surfaces soften. Significant warming will occur today and create instability in a snowpack that is experiencing a transition from dry winter to wet spring conditions. Wet slides are possible at all elevations. In addition humans could trigger dense slab avalanches up to several feet deep on buried old snow surfaces in steep avalanche prone terrain at the mid and upper elevations.
